Abstract:
Solving Stochastic Resource-Constrained Multi- Project Scheduling Problems (SRCMPSP) is an upcoming topic. Numerous variants, smaller batch sizes and shorter product life cycles lead to more uncertainty. In Production Planning and Control (PPC), stochastic scheduling approaches are coming into focus. The schedule thus is determined during production without following a baseline schedule. In our research project Hybrid PPC, we develop robust heuristics for stochastic project scheduling. The purpose of the approach is a central, simulationbased generation of a decentralized control system. As part of the research, we investigate benchmarking of SRCMPSP, evaluation strategies, as well as heuristic and solution robustness.
